Quote:
Originally Posted by sblvro
did you remove the aluminum side impact beam of the doors?
|
Just for future FYI, the door side impact beams aren't aluminum. When you pull them all out, it saves about 30 lbs. It makes carbon doors not worth the money unless you are looking for every last pound. Its a pain in the ass to pull them out though.

Ya I've got the weight of each Item I took out that I can show ya, there's tons more we need to rip out  Yes I do wish I had just gutted the dash and put it back but oh well, just means I get to make an alum/tin or carbon one
But on the side impact's, on the 9's they are alum - 8's they were steel, tack'd to the doors, i'll show ya pics later on but ya on the 8's it saved like 30 lbs, on mine it only saved like 8
